Thrust Flight 2019 #MorePilots Scholarship Rules, Terms and Conditions

Thrust Flight invites US Citizens and permanent residents to submit applications for the Thrust Flight 2019 #MorePilots scholarship. Applications must be submitted before 5:00 pm central time on September 13, 2019.

To apply, candidates must submit a video presenting why the applicant wants to be a commercial airline pilot. Videos must at least 45 seconds in length, but no longer than 90 seconds.

Applicants must be at least 18 years of age. Must be a US citizen or permanent resident. Groups cannot apply. While candidates may work in groups to create a video, only one

person may be listed on the Video Application Form and Agreement and only this person can be awarded the scholarship for their sole use. Each applicant may submit only one video. Videos may not have been previously submitted or entered in any other applications, contests or competitions. Video must be between 45 and 90 seconds long. The recommended video quality is 1920p by 1080p. Video must be original work created by the applicant. All video and music content must be original and royalty free or the applicant must submit written permission from the copyright holder granting use of the copyrighted material. No obligation or liability is assumed by Thrust Flight in connection with the video competition. All submitted videos are owned by Thrust Flight. Awardees agree to the use of the recipients' name, likenesses and video production for any purpose. See Video Scholarship Application Form and Agreement for further details. Neither employees and contractors of Thrust Flight, nor their immediate family members, are eligible to apply.

Entries will be evaluated based on: Ability to gain the viewer's attention and make a lasting impression. Quality including characteristics such as accuracy, creativity, persuasiveness, clarity, and overall visual and audio presentation quality. How well it conveys the applicant's passion for pursuing a career as a commercial airline pilot. Thrust Flight will be the sole judge and evaluator of applications. All decisions of Thrust Flight are final.

Scholarship Award: There will be one winner of a $5,000 scholarship valid towards pursuit of an advanced certificate or rating at Thrust Flight's Addison, Texas campus. The scholarship is non-transferrable and must be used by October 30, 2020. The winner will be announced on October 30, 2019.

SUBMITTING YOUR VIDEO Late Entries will not be accepted. Fill out the web form at scholarship in its entirety. Link to video must be to YouTube, Vimeo or Facebook only. Any videos hosted on other sites may not be considered.
